Driveway Leveling in Atlanta, GA
Driveway leveling services involve adjusting and restoring the surface of a driveway to eliminate unevenness, cracks, or dips. This process is suitable for a variety of projects, including residential driveways that have developed settling issues, cracks from temperature changes, or surface irregularities caused by ground shifting. Homeowners typically seek driveway leveling to improve safety, prevent further damage, and enhance curb appeal, especially if they notice pooling water or tripping hazards.
Before requesting driveway leveling, property owners should consider the current condition of their driveway, including the extent of unevenness or damage. Understanding the type of driveway material, such as concrete or asphalt, can influence the appropriate approach. It's also helpful to evaluate whether the driveway has underlying issues like soil movement or drainage problems, which may need addressing alongside leveling to ensure long-lasting results.

Common Driveway Leveling Jobs
Driveway leveling - restores a smooth, even surface to improve safety and appearance.
Asphalt driveway leveling - addresses uneven spots caused by settling or cracks in asphalt surfaces.
Concrete driveway leveling - corrects uneven concrete slabs to prevent tripping hazards and water pooling.
Crack and joint filling - prepares the driveway surface for proper leveling and prevents further damage.
Slope correction services - adjusts driveway grade to ensure proper drainage and curb appeal.
Subsurface stabilization - reinforces the base beneath the driveway to prevent future unevenness.
Driveway Leveling Questions
What causes driveway unevenness? Shifts in soil, erosion, and freeze-thaw cycles can lead to settling and uneven surfaces over time.
How does driveway leveling improve property value? A properly leveled driveway enhances curb appeal and creates a safer, more functional outdoor space.
What types of driveways can be leveled? Asphalt, concrete, and gravel driveways can all be adjusted to correct uneven areas and slopes.
Is driveway leveling a temporary fix? Proper leveling addresses the underlying issues, providing a long-lasting improvement to driveway surface and stability.
